Computational Neuroscience

Description

In the past few years, a significant amount of research has been done on computational neuroscience. Among them, a lot of topics have inspired researchers' interests, such as artificial neural networks inspired by biological neural networks, associative memories inspired by human memories, and construction and analysis of genetic regulatory networks. They have wide applications in science and engineering, such as pattern recognition, machine learning, signal processing, robot control, planning and decision making, and real-time optimization. The models aroused in these aspects include backpropagation models, extreme learning machine, cellular neural networks, genetic regulatory networks, associative memory networks, and neurodynamic optimization models.

The main focus of this special issue will be on the new and existing models of computational neuroscience with their applications. The special issue will become an international forum for researchers to summarize the most recent developments and ideas in the field, with a special emphasis given to the theoretical and observational results obtained within the last five years. Potential topics include, but are not limited to:

  • Computational neural models
  • Neurodynamic optimization
  • Genetic network models and analysis
  • Learning and memory
  • Neurodynamics, complex systems, and chaos
  • Intelligent systems and control
  • Brain-like systems
  • Bioinformatics and biomedical engineering
  • Neuroinformatics and neuroengineering
  • Systems biology
